Rabbit Polyclonal RABGAP1 antibody. Suitable for WB, ICC/IF, IHC-P and reacts with Mouse, Human samples. Cited in 2 publications. Immunogen corresponding to Recombinant Fragment Protein within Human RABGAP1 aa 700 to C-terminus.

Biological function summary
RABGAP1 interacts with cellular components to modulate vesicular trafficking and membrane dynamics. It acts as a negative regulator in processes involving endocytosis and secretion by interfering in the Rab GTPase signaling cycle. This protein is not necessarily part of a larger multiprotein complex but works closely with members of the Rab family proteins. Through its activity RABGAP1 ensures accuracy in the transportation and sorting of cellular materials.
Pathways
RABGAP1 is involved in the regulation of the intracellular trafficking pathways particularly those linked with endocytosis and secretory routes. It functions in pathways associated with Rab GTPases influencing cellular processes such as vesicle budding and transport. This involvement places RABGAP1 in close functional association with proteins like Rab1 and Rab5 which are essential for membrane trafficking events and maintaining cellular organization.
